TypeOf und eigene Klasse

19/01/2011 - 23:10 von Heinz-Mario Frühbeis | Report spam
Hallo!

Ich bràuchte ein wenig Hilfe im Bezug auf Identifizierung eines Objekts.

Mit:
If TypeOf myObj = VB.TextBox Then
Kann ich feststellen, ob myObj eine VB.TextBox ist
End If

Habe ich aber eine eigene Klasse und nutze TypeOf, dann klappt das nicht
mehr. Obwohl IntelliSense die Klasse bereitstellt.

Also:
Dim myObj As New MyClass
If TypeOf myObj = MyClass Then

Else
Dann geht es hier weiter ...
End If

Wie kann ich denn sonst noch, am besten mit VB-Bordmitteln, feststellen, um
welche eigene Klasse ich geprüft habe?

Mit Gruß
Heinz-Mario Frühbeis
 

Lesen sie die antworten

#1 Lothar Geyer
19/01/2011 - 23:56 | Warnen spam
Hallo,

Am 19.01.2011 23:10, schrieb Heinz-Mario Frühbeis:
...

Ich bràuchte ein wenig Hilfe im Bezug auf Identifizierung eines Objekts.

Mit:
If TypeOf myObj = VB.TextBox Then
Kann ich feststellen, ob myObj eine VB.TextBox ist
End If

Habe ich aber eine eigene Klasse und nutze TypeOf, dann klappt das nicht
mehr. Obwohl IntelliSense die Klasse bereitstellt.

Also:
Dim myObj As New MyClass
If TypeOf myObj = MyClass Then



also bei mir klappt das alles. Aber ich verwende auch ein

If TypeOf myObj Is MyClass Then

Lothar Geyer

Ähnliche fragen